Letter as sent verbatim to the Houston Chronicle, what do you think?

Am I pissing off the Establishment?

The proposed cabinet level office of Homeland Security is a good idea; in fact, it is long overdue.

In support of this proposal, I would suggest moving all of the operational resources of the Drug Enforcement Agency to this new department, to bolster the intelligence expertise thereof.

After all, Mr. President, what is more important? Incarcerating taxpaying, productive, stressed out, good citizens of the United States of America who may need medicinal marijuana to get through their pain? I cannot imagine this country has such a vested interest in depriving these unfortunate people of whatever comfort is available. Instead, we should be neutralizing these madmen who are bent on destroying our American way of life.
